Acclaimed author Dusti Bowling tells the story of a boy trying to keep his family together while facing side effects from the sport he loves.
Canyon loves bull riding, but the sport doesn't exactly love him back. Doctors have warned him about his repeated concussions, but bull riding is the only thing he and his dad connect on since Canyon's mom died. Canyon is convinced winning the Junior World Bull Riding championship will be the thing to bring them together again, that once he has that shiny belt buckle all the pain will be worth it. Besides, Canyon has a way to help his hurt: playing the fiddle.
When Canyon is chosen for a music competition show, a new dream begins to form. But Dad is getting worse, and Canyon feels more pressure than ever to hold his family together—even if it means choosing to hurt himself bull riding over healing through music. But is Canyon holding on to all the right things? Or are there some he needs to let go of?
